If you have a blog you’ve probably tried commenting on other people’s blogs. It’s a great way to bring attention to your own blog, especially when the other blog has a dedicated readership. However, many people go about it all wrong.

The wrong way to comment on a blog is to post something like “Nice blog,” or “I agree,” or other useless comments. Most bloggers see such posts as spam and are likely to simply delete them, as they add nothing to the conversation.

Don’t get me wrong. A major part of blogging is the interaction between the blogger and readers. It’s hard to get a blog to that ideal level of regular interaction, where readers leave comments and really improve the blog.

The right way to comment on blogs is to say something useful. Add to the conversation. If you have a relevant resource, mention it in your post. If you do this right you increase the odds that people will come to trust your name and come to read your blog.

You can even disagree, so long as you are clear about why you disagree and avoid personal attacks. If you keep your arguments intelligent many bloggers will leave them alone or even respond.

Commenting on blogs in your industry is a great way to bring attention to your own site. Done right it can really improve your image as a knowledgeable and caring business owner. Done wrong, you’re just another blog spammer. Which do you want to be?
